Toshiba 600GB MBF SAS HDD Introduction

Posted by mbd32 on February 18th, 2010 under TechnologyTags: , , , , ,  • No Comments

Toshiba has announced a new drive that it claims to be the industry’s highest capacity small form factor HDD. The drive is a 2.5-inch SFF (Small Form Factor) device that uses 6 GB / s SAS interface and spins at 10,025 rpm.
